How do I fix the temperature control on my refrigerator?

If the temperature control on your refrigerator is not working properly, there are a few things you can do to try to fix the issue. First, check and make sure that the temperature you have the thermostat set to is appropriate for the type of food you are storing.

If the thermostat is set too high, the food will spoil faster.

If the temperature is set correctly and the temperature is still not staying consistent, it could be an issue with the condenser coils. These coils are located behind the refrigerator and help to remove heat from the air inside the refrigerator to keep it at a steady temperature.

These coils should be vacuumed off regularly in order to remove dust and debris that can prevent the condenser coils from working properly.

If the problem persists after cleaning the condenser coils, it’s possible that the thermostat itself is malfunctioning and needs to be replaced. The thermostat can typically be found in the fresh food section of the refrigerator and can be replaced fairly easily.

If replacing the thermostat does not resolve the issue, you may need to call a professional to take a closer look.

Why is my fridge temp not working?

There could be several reasons why your fridge temperature is not working. First, it could be a problem with the thermostat settings. To determine if this is the cause, check if the temperature control is set properly.

If it is, you should check to see if the cooling coils are clean and unobstructed. If they are not, you should clean and unclog them.

Another possible cause for the temperature not working could be a malfunctioning compressor. A compressor that is not working properly will prevent the fridge from cooling properly. To test if this is the case, remove the cover on the back of the refrigerator and listen for a hum from the compressor.

If there is no hum, then the compressor needs to be repaired or replaced.

It is also possible that the refrigerator is not sealed properly. Make sure all doors, gaskets, and seals are sealed tightly. If there is a leak in the sealing, it can prevent cool air from being circulated in the fridge.

Lastly, check to make sure the condenser fan is running and blowing out the heat. If the fan is not working, it should be replaced.

If the above steps do not remedy the issue, it may require a professional to take a look. A professional will be able to determine if there is an issue within the refrigeration system that needs to be fixed.
